Abstract

Many of the useful properties of catalysts arise from reactions between the solid surfaces of the catalysts and various gaseous reactants. Catalysts of large specific surface areas are often desired and they can be obtained by the use of porous bodies. The large surface areas are associated with the internal surfaces of microporous systems which consist of networks of a great many very small pores.
